DNS Records
Our team will set up your DNS records using Cloudflare. We can fully manage your DNS for in our own Cloudflare account, or you may set up a Cloudflare account and invite our team to access your domain. Our IP Address changes often so you CANNOT use Digital Church without granting us ongoing access to your domain DNS records.
Records we will set
Type | Name | Target | TTL | Proxy Status |
---|---|---|---|---|
A | @ | ip address |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
A | staging | ip address |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
CNAME | www | @ |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
CNAME | www.staging | @ |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
CNAME | _acme-challenge | _acme-challenge.digitalchurch.app |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
CNAME | _acme-challenge.www | _acme-challenge.digitalchurch.app | Auto | DNS Only (Grey Cloud) |
Setting up your CloudFlare SSL Edge Certificate
Once you've set up your DNS records, visit the SSL/TLS tab of your CloudFlare account and set Your SSL/TLS encryption mode to Full (strict).
Cloning your site
Our team will clone your site over to your new domain. Once the site is cloned, you will be able to access it at your new domain. We will delete the staging site after the clone is complete.
